Ferric chloride
Ferric chloride is a red brown aqueous solution, with a slight odour.
Hydrochloric acid

Hydrochloric acid, also known as muriatic acid, is a colourless to yellow liquid, with a pungent odour. Hydrochloric acid is a strong acid used as chemical reagent, pH-regulating, ion exchanger regenerating, pickling or cleaning agent.

Sodium hypochlorite
Sodium hypochlorite in water solution is a yellow-greenish liquid with a pungent odour. Sodium hypochlorite is used as reagent, disinfectant, bleaching or oxidising agent.
